Gudetama's dragging its lazy ass back to Hello Kitty Island Adventure with the 'Month of Meh' event, running May 1 to 31 across Switch, PS5, PC, and that Apple Arcade sub you forgot to cancel. F2P grinders, brace for yolk-hunting marathons at the new Egg Shrine in Seaside Resort—trade your sweat for egg-themed accessories, clothes, and furniture that scream 'I peaked in 2018 Sanrio collabs.' Nisetama snaps and quests fill out the filler, with a trailer teasing returning and new items for your virtual dollhouse. Whales with the Wheatflour Wonderland expansion? Congrats, you get the Cogimyun birthday gated behind May 5-11, exclusive cosmetics for starting that storyline.
